Roku Ruckus: Over Half a Million Accounts Hacked in Credential Chaos

Roku’s security woes continue as hackers launch an encore, stuffing credentials to breach over 576,000 accounts. Despite the intrusion, full credit card details remained out of reach. Cue the two-factor authentication safety net! #RokuSecurityBreak encore
